Driving directions from Islington, United Kingdom to Luvia, Finland distance


Islington, United Kingdom
Luvia, Finland
Islington to Luvia road map

Islington to Luvia flight distance miles / km

1,063.3 mi / 1,711.2 km
Of interest in Finland